As frequent Solar Builder contributor Tristan Erion-Lorico, VP of Sales and Marketing at PV Evolution Labs, noted on LinkedIn: While standard sizing for modules is a great step forward, these modules will be made with either 132 cells of 182 mm x 105 mm (based on a 182 x 210 mm wafer) or 144 cells of 182 mm x 9X mm (based on a 182 x 19X mm wafer).

Three packaging methods for PV modules: a) Landscape vertical packaging is recognized as optimal; b) Horizontal stacking has been eliminated; c) Portrait vertical packaging is applied for larger PV modules. Vertical packing is commonly viewed as the optimal method, coming about from issues with the horizontal stacking alternative.
The size of PV technology is a point of innovation and frustration. PV manufacturers pursue larger cell, wafer and/or frame sizes to pack in more power; balance of system suppliers, EPCs and installers adjust their product offering and system designs accordingly.
